Overview
Rio Pequeno is a vibrant neighborhood in São Paulo, known for its rich cultural diversity and proximity to several green spaces. It offers a mix of urban living and local charm, making it an intriguing place to explore.
Top things to do
- Visit Parque Chácara do Joquei for a relaxing day in nature.
- Explore the shopping and dining options at Shopping Butantã.
- Check out the impressive architecture of local churches and community centers.
